Winter Games Event –Sunday, January 17 The weather was just perfect for our Winter Games Event at Hope UCC on Sunday afternoon, January 17. Snow painting, sledding, snowball toss, making bird feeders, and trying to freeze bubbles were some of the options that were enjoyed by those able to attend.
